What are Carbon Credits?
Carbon credits are a type of tradable permit that allows businesses to offset their carbon emissions by investing in projects that reduce greenhouse gas emissions. Each carbon credit represents one tonne of carbon dioxide equivalent (CO2e) that has been avoided or removed from the atmosphere.
Carbon credits are typically generated through projects that promote renewable energy, energy efficiency, or reforestation. For example, a business could invest in a wind farm project that generates clean energy and earns carbon credits for each tonne of CO2e that is avoided.
Advantages of Carbon Credits
One of the main advantages of carbon credits is that they provide a financial incentive for businesses to reduce their carbon footprint. By investing in carbon credits, businesses can offset their emissions and demonstrate their commitment to sustainability.
Carbon credits can also help businesses to meet regulatory requirements and comply with emissions reduction targets. For example, the European Union Emissions Trading System (EU ETS) requires businesses to purchase carbon credits to offset their emissions if they exceed their allocated allowance.
In addition, carbon credits can provide economic benefits for developing countries by promoting sustainable development and creating new job opportunities. For example, a reforestation project in a developing country could generate carbon credits while also providing employment for local communities.
Obstacles to Carbon Credits
Despite their advantages, there are also several obstacles to the widespread adoption of carbon credits in business. One of the main challenges is the complexity of the carbon market and the difficulty in verifying the environmental benefits of carbon offset projects.
There is also a risk of “greenwashing,” where businesses invest in carbon credits without making significant efforts to reduce their emissions. This can undermine the credibility of the carbon market and reduce the effectiveness of carbon credits as a tool for emissions reduction.
Another obstacle is the cost of carbon credits, which can vary widely depending on the project and the market. This can make it difficult for businesses to budget for carbon offsetting and may discourage some businesses from investing in carbon credits.
Prospects for the Future
Despite these obstacles, the prospects for the future of carbon credits in business are promising. The global demand for carbon credits is expected to increase as more businesses seek to reduce their carbon footprint and meet regulatory requirements.
In addition, new technologies such as blockchain are being developed to improve the transparency and accountability of the carbon market. This could help to address some of the challenges around verifying the environmental benefits of carbon offset projects and reduce the risk of greenwashing.
Finally, there is growing recognition of the importance of sustainability and climate action among consumers, investors, and policymakers. This is likely to drive further demand for carbon credits and encourage businesses to take a more proactive approach to reducing their emissions.
